Human Colorectal Cancer Stage-dependent Global DNA Hypomethylation of Cancer-associated Fibroblasts.
Anticancer research - 1 Sept 2016
Ling Eduard, Ringel Amit, Sigal-Batikoff Ina, Abu-Freha Naim, Vaknine Hananya, Friah Wledy, Reshef Avraham, Pinsk Ilia, Fich Alexander, Lamprecht Sergio
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ND/AIM: Cancer-associated fibroblasts (CAFs) play an important role in tumor development and progression. The prevailing consensus favors the view that a specific epigenetic signature underpins the stable CAF phenotype. The aim of the present study was to assess global DNA methylation in CAFs during the adenoma-carcinoma sequence in non-familial sporadic human colorectal cancer (CRC). PATIENTS AND...
